Kiwanis Against Hunger:
Kiwanis Against Hunger works with volunteers to assemble meals for hungry families. Each year, hundreds of volunteers form a factory line: scooping, measuring, packing and sealing. Since the first event in 2010, the group has raised over $300,000 and packed more than one million meals. Kiwanis Key Club:

Aktion Club empowers adults living with disabilities to participate in community service projects, gain leadership skills and become more involved in society. The Aktion Club meets at 1:15 p.m. the second Thursday of every month in a meeting room at the Legacy Center. Pancake Day Fundraiser:

Kiwanis Club supports the local, free Frontier Village including providing the Homesteaders Parkette that features a claim shack, which is a playhouse open for children to play in while visiting the village. Kiwanis Jamestown is also involved in Meals on Wheels, the Salvation Army Red Kettle Drive, Camp Rokiwan and many other community initiatives.
